Poo Happens – Yep it’s a real game in the iTunes App store

Sometimes you have to wonder what was going through the minds of the people who create the games in the App store.  Take a look on your iPhone at the “Top Free” Apps and you’ll see at number 6 “Poo Happens”.  I s#@t you not, that’s the real name.

The concept is simple.  You are a pigeon – you are walking along a street.  Look up, and there are people sitting on the wire – not bird on a wire, people on a wire.  Ok?  Strange.  Yes.

It gets worse.  As you walk – those people – they poo.  Yep, that’s right.

Press the screen, the pigeon stops, but you can only press for a limited amount of time, and the pigeon needs to walk to “recharge” that available time.

It’s somewhat addictive, and that’s what keeps people coming back I’ve got no doubt.

Free game, but plenty of in-app purchase requests and advertising too.
